Emiliano MartinezAston Villa goalkeeper, spoke to the club’s official channels after announcing his renewal with Villans until 2029: “I feel like the club is moving forward every year. I achieved everything as an international for Argentina and I still think we can win a trophy here. I’ll try in the next five years and see if we can do it.
I have become the best in the world here and I want to continue to grow. I have a fantastic goalkeeping coach and manager. This club wants to progress. Defending the goal at Villa Park is exciting and I get goosebumps every time I hear my name in the stadium. I feel the same love here as I do for the national team, so why change?
I wanted to prove myself, I wanted to be an international and I wanted to play every game. I knew the history of Aston Villa, not as much as I know now, but when I started playing here I fell in love with the club, I fell in love with the fans. My kids were born here and you have to be where you feel happy. For sure, I am happy here. I love it here, but I wouldn’t stay at the club if I didn’t see progress, because I want to achieve things, win things and continue to be the best goalkeeper in the world.
Winning? It’s always possible when you have the coach we have. He reached the semi-finals of the Champions League with Villarreal, won four Europa Leagues and took Villa to the Champions League for the first time. It will be new for us, but when you have players and coaches like that, you can go all the way. If we want to be the best team and win a trophy, we have to improve on last season.
There are a lot of improvements; we have conceded a lot of goals and this is something we need to reduce. I am working a lot with Javi and Unai, and if we can reduce this, we have a better chance of getting into the top four and winning a title. This is something that has been missing for a long time and that the fans really want.”
